perimeter of rectangular park is 200m. the length is 10 cm more than twice its breath what is lenght and breadth of park​

Answer:

Length = 6670 cm Breadth = 3330 cm

Step-by-step explanation:

Let, The breadth of the rectangular park be = x cm

      The length of the park be = 2x+10 cm

   Therefore, perimeter of the rectangular park = 2 ( l + b ) unit

                  or, 20000 = 2 ( 2x+ 10 + x)

                  or, 20000/2 =  3x + 10

                  or, 3x = 10000-10

                  or, x = 9990/3

                   or, x = 3330

Therefore, breadth of the rectangular park = x = 3330 cm

       length of the rectangular park  = 2x + 10 = 2*3330 + 10= 6660+10= 6670 cm
